Check getddl to see how much simple it is:
https://labs.omniti.com/labs/pgtreats/wiki/getddl
http://pgsql.tapoueh.org/getddl/
http://pgsql.tapoueh.org/getddl/sql/function.body.sql
The Omiti version will output a single file with the objects in there,
the other version will split the objects each in its own file in
directories, to be svn / git friendly.
With the python version:
./getddl.py -f -F fun_dir -d db -h host -p port -U user
